Basil Hameed

Indian-born cricketer Basil Hameed, who represents the national cricket team of the United Arab Emirates, was born on April 15, 1992. Right-handed bowler and batsman Basil Hameed uses his right arm for off-break bowling. He is a skilled bowler for the national cricket team of the United Arab Emirates. In February 2022 against Oman, he grabbed 5 wickets.

Playing Career

Hameed got selected for the 2019 United Arab Emirates Tri-Nation Series One Day International (ODI) squad in December. On December 8, 2019, he played in his first One Day International for the UAE against the United States.

Basil was selected for the UAE Twenty20 International (T20I) team in February 2020 in preparation for the T20 ACC Western Region qualification competition. On February 23, 2020, he played in his first T20I for the UAE against Iran. One of the ten cricketers that were given a one-year, part-time contract by the Emirates Cricket Board in December 2020 was Basil Hameed.

Hameed’s first five-wicket haul in ODI cricket came in the second game of the month-long series against Oman in February 2022.

Personal Life

In the Indian state of Kerala, Basil Hameed was born. Before relocating to the UAE in 2015 for professional reasons, he was “on the verge of playing Ranji Trophy cricket for his native Kerala.” He was an assistant sales manager at Al Nabooda Insurance Brokers (ANIB) as of 2019. Hameed also participated in United Arab Emirates (UAE) domestic cricket championships for the company side.

Bio Data

Full name: Basil bin Abdul Hameed

Born: 15 April 1992 

Age:  31

Birth Place: Panniyankara, Kerala, India

Batting: Right-handed

Bowling: Right-arm off break

Role: Bowler

Religion: Islam

International Details

National side: United Arab Emirates (2019-present)

One Day International (ODI) debut (cap 80): (On 8 December 2019) United Arab Emirates vs United States

Last One Day International (ODI): (On 6 June 2023) Oman vs United Arab Emirates

T20I debut (cap 50): (On 23 February 2020) United Arab Emirates vs Iran

Last T20I: (On 19th February 2023) United Arab Emirates (UAE) vs Afghanistan
